  2. Hi;

     

    I upgraded my 10 inch UniStream to the new release 1.8.51 and have a couple of things to share :

     

    The upgrade in OS in the PLC had a problem and restart got stuck in Initialization.

          I got mine recovered and let support know what I did,

          Maybe support should inform us the "better" way to do it.

     

    In my program, I have an Imbedded Data Table with data preloaded- a lookup table.

       During the upgrade from old version to new version rebuild, the data table was either wiped or not rebuilt.

       I ended up going to another computer with the older UniLogic, saving the data table to an Excel file and then importing  the file into the upgraded project.

     

       Just to note also :  imbedded data  tables with fixed data are not automatically downloaded to the PLC during a download. They have to be manually loaded.

  3. I too had similar issues with setting up Visilogic in Windows 8.

     

    What I finally did , and got things to work was  to  change the security properties on the Visilogic.exe in the Main directory.

    Be sure you have  Administrator Permissions

     

    C:\program files\unitronics\unitronics Visilogic_C\main                     ( yours may be  slightly diffferent)

            Right click  on   Visilogic.exe

              goto Properties on the Dropdown

                 First open the tab  for Compatability and check off   fo rWindows XP Mode   

                      and also click on the   Change settings for ALL users.

                  Second open the security tab

                       examine  the security settings for each user

                              IF they doe not have FULL Controll as  ALLOWED, edit the user to give  FULL CONTROL

     

            I also did this to the Visilogic Version Swapper.exe

     

    Once I got this done. I used Visilogic Version swapper to  setup the version , the program worked.

     

    I even managed to get 3 versions of Visilogic Loaded ( 9.5  9.6  9.7) and functional thru Swapper by making sure the Visilogic.exe  security settings were changed.

     

    Another note :  I also had to change my USB-Serial Adapter cable because the drivers for my other ones would not support Windows 8

                                 ( Some Prolific Chip versions will not work with Windows 8)

                            Ended up getting a cable that specified to was compatable with Windows 8  and it works

  4. Hi James;

     

    In the Properties Block for the Button ( Lower Right Part of UniLogic Screen)

     Look for Actions( normally at the top of the List)  and open

    Then  Add New Action  -- Set bit   and link it to the ladder variable.

    You can Set the Ladder Bit when  button is pressed, and reset the Bit when button is released  (or do the reset in the ladder)

     

    Actions can also call  Screen jumps, set VNC Connection, and others
